2012-06-02 3 views
1

Я включил PDW File Browser (плагин TinyMCE) в редактор TinyMCE. Но когда «кнопку Вставить/Редактировать изображение >>> вкладка Общие >>> кнопку Обзор (рядом с полем URL изображения)» Я щелкнул, я получил сообщение об ошибке:PDW File Browser для TinyMCE - Путь загрузки

"Upload folder doesn't exist or $uploadpath in config.php is set wrong!" 

Я уверен, что я поставил все правильно. Я поставил «путь загрузки»:

$uploadpath = "/en/images/"; 

И попытался использовать один из ниже «определяют()» методы (в «config.php», строка 122 - 126), так как плагин создатель предложил:

//define('DOCUMENTROOT', '/home/httpd/httpdocs'); 

//define('DOCUMENTROOT', 'c:\\webroot\\example.com\\www'); 

//define('DOCUMENTROOT', $_SERVER['DOCUMENT_ROOT']); 

//define('DOCUMENTROOT', realpath((@$_SERVER['DOCUMENT_ROOT'] && file_exists(@$_SERVER['DOCUMENT_ROOT'].$_SERVER['PHP_SELF'])) ? $_SERVER['DOCUMENT_ROOT'] : str_replace(dirname(@$_SERVER['PHP_SELF']), '', str_replace(DIRECTORY_SEPARATOR, '/', realpath('.'))))); 

define('DOCUMENTROOT', realpath((getenv('DOCUMENT_ROOT') && preg_match('#^'.preg_quote(realpath(getenv('DOCUMENT_ROOT'))).'#', realpath(__FILE__))) ? getenv('DOCUMENT_ROOT') : str_replace(dirname(@$_SERVER['PHP_SELF']), '', str_replace(DIRECTORY_SEPARATOR, '/', dirname(__FILE__))))); 

Ни один из них не работает. Кто-нибудь испытывал ту же проблему? Как это исправить?

+0

Что произойдет, если вы установите $ uploadpath = ""; ? – Thariama

ответ

1

DOCUMENTROOT, указанный здесь, будет указывать только на каталог www или htdocs. Поэтому, если у вас есть подпапка, в которой (что происходит при локальном тестировании) размещаются ваши файлы веб-сайта; добавьте это также в путь загрузки $.

Изменить код

$uploadPath = "/mywebsite/en/images/"; 

где МойВебСайт представляет свой каталог веб-сайта.

Смежные вопросы